WebExplanation: In the dicot stem, a strip of cambium is present between the xylem and phloem. So, the vascular bundle is of open type in the dicot stem. The xylem and phloem of the dicot stem lie within the same radius. Hence the vascular bundle is of conjoint type. As the vascular bundle of the dicot stem is made up of xylem, phloem, and cambium.

Nodes are the junctions between wheat leaves and stems (Harris and Taylor, 2004). Inside the node, the vascular bundles (VBs) are divided into three main types: enlarged vascular bundle (EVB), transit vascular bundle (TVB), and decentralized vascular bundle (DVB).

Vascular bundles: The bundles are collateral and closed. Each of them has small amount of xylem and phloem, the latter with only sieve tubes and companion cells. Sclerenchyma cells do not form a sheath surrounding the whole bundle, as in maize and wheat stems, but remain in two patches on the outer and inner sides of the bundles.
